Algomi Extends ALFA with Ability to Execute Orders on Liquidnet and Trumid

Algomi, a provider of data aggregation technology for the optimisation of fixed income liquidity, has extended the functionality of Algomi ALFA with the ability to execute orders on Liquidnet and Trumid. This goes beyond aggregating market data and liquidity, to allow traders to navigate markets and execute trades without duplicating steps across platforms. For actionable liquidity alerts, Algomi ALFA enables order staging and desktop interoperability.

Algomi says the initiative allows fund managers to action and execute decisions based on its front-end data aggregation. For Liquidnet and Trumid users, the initiative offers additional workflow solutions and access to greater liquidity.
